Psychology: Work, Organization and Health (Radboud University, Nijmegen)Scholars in the doctoral program in Organizational Behavior at Harvard Business School are prepared to pursue an interdisciplinary inquiry into issues that are broadly related to the functioning of individuals within groups, at either the micro or macro level.

University of North Carolina (UNC) in Chapel Hill. UNC's Ph.D. in Organizational Behavior program is housed within its Kenan-Flagler Business School. Kenan-Flagler ranked 19th among graduate business schools in 2019, according to U.S. News & World Report. The specialization in Organizational Behavior (OB) is devoted to understanding individuals and groups within ...Industrial-Organizational Psychology Coursework. Coursework in an IO psychology graduate program typically focuses on applying the science of human behavior to the business world.
